¡No hay nada ordinario en la historia de la publicación! Desde bicicletas de cinco ruedas y la primera estampa de un viaje en tren subterráneo oculto, explore esta experiencia sorprendente y entretenida para todas las edades. El Museo Postal cuenta la historia de la comunicación postal y su impacto en una sociedad global. En el museo, cinco siglos de extraordinaria historia de las comunicaciones cobran vida, como se ve a través de los ojos del icónico servicio postal. La visita al museo incluye exposiciones interactivas y para toda la familia y un paseo inmersivo en Mail Rail, el tren subterráneo secreto de la oficina de correos de Londres.

Información importante

  • Accesible para silla de ruedas
  • Los bebés y los niños pequeños pueden ir en un cochecito o en una silla de paseo
  • Se admiten animales de asistencia
  • Hay opciones de transporte público disponibles en las cercanías
  • Los bebés deben sentarse en el regazo de un adulto
  • Todas las áreas y superficies son accesibles para sillas de ruedas
  • Adecuado para todos los niveles de aptitud física
  • Los niños deben estar acompañados por un adulto
  • Accesible para sillas de ruedas (excluyendo Mail Rail Ride)
  • Inodoros accesibles de género neutro
  • Instalación de cambio de lugares
  • Los huéspedes deben poder caminar sin ayuda durante un mínimo de 100 metros en superficies irregulares con iluminación mínima y subir al menos 70 escalones empinados.
  • Todos los espacios del Museo Postal tienen acceso sin escalones. Todos los espacios en el edificio Mail Rail tienen acceso sin escalones, excepto el paseo. Visite el sitio web del museo para obtener todos los detalles de la accesibilidad en el museo, incluidos los recursos para visitantes autistas y una introducción con audio del museo.

Not entirely my cup of tea, but that doesn't hinder the review, or the rating. We went as a group of six, with several members of the group having a keen interest. Lots of info, lots to do and you could easily spend 1-3 hours here. They made an effort to be inclusive, so if you couldn't get on the little train, you could sit in an accessible zone and watch the pre -recorded video. The spaces on the train are very small. Getting two adults in one compartment was a bit of a challenge. The museum aspect was fairly detailed with effort made for interactive parts. The sorting game with a moving floor was especially fun! Would recommend if you, or someone in your party, has the interest in trains or London history.
